KIND OF WORK:

This is professional, administrative, and supervisory work in the direction, coordination and implementation of public information, public relations, marketing, and community engagement activities for Mobile City Council.

EXAMPLES OF WORK:

(Any one position may not include all of the duties listed nor do the listed examples include all tasks which may be found in positions of this class.)

Leads the City Council Public Communications and Community Engagement with meeting the responsibility of effectively communicating with various publics (stakeholders) in order to enhance understanding of local governmental services.

Directs and coordinates communication with officials, directors, departmental staff, media representatives, civic/community groups, and the general public with (but not limited to) news releases, news conferences, and digital and social media

Directs the development and operations of public information campaigns and programs to publicize City Council programs, achievements, and other information regarding City Council functions that are of interest to the general public through multiple communication channels (print, digital, etc.).

Directs the planning and scheduling of special projects, programs, functions, and events including coordination of securing contracts or insurance certificates.

Represents the City Council in public meetings and speaking engagements with civic, business and service organizations.

Evaluates the effectiveness of public information outreaches.

Answers public inquiries.

Performs related work as required.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ATION REQUIREMENTS:

Attainment of a minimum of a bachelor's degree from a recognized college or university in public relations, journalism, communications or closely related field, and a minimum of five years' responsible experience in public relations, communications and governmental affairs including a minimum of three years supervisory and managerial experience, preferably in local, state, or federal government; field specific credentials such as Accreditation in Public Relations or similar certification(s) preferred; or a combination of education and experience equivalent to these requirements.

ESSENTIAL REQUIREMENTS OF THE WORK:

Thorough knowledge of and ability to implement the four-step process of public relations: research, planning, implementation, and evaluation.

Through knowledge of field-specific best practices and strategic marketing-communication processes. Thorough knowledge of the English language and AP (media writing) style.

Ability to perform exceptional copywriting and editing to provide error-free writing, presentations, and other forms of public communication.

Good knowledge of the principles, techniques and objectives of governmental affairs and public information.

Good knowledge of graphic design, internet content creation/distribution and light video production.

Good knowledge of various computer applications used to communicate information in print, graphics, audio, video and email as well as tools for social media management.

Ability to direct and present information orally, digitally, and in writing to a variety of publics/constituents.

Ability to meet and deal effectively with public officials, community groups, media and the general public.

Ability to meet and discuss problems and complaints tactfully, courteously and effectively.

Ability to direct, schedule and coordinate special activities.

Ability to represent city government establish and maintain effective working relationships with public officials, other employees and the general public.

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ships with public officials, other employees and the general public.

Ability to plan, assign, direct and evaluate the work of professional, clerical or technical employees and contractors.

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S:

Ability to exert physical effort in sedentary to light work, which may involve some

lifting, carrying, pushing or pulling of objects and materials.

SPECIAL REQUIREMENT:

Must possess a valid driver’s license from state of residence; occasional after-hours or weekend availability required.

DISTINGUISHING FEATURES OF THE WORK:

An employee in this class is responsible for planning, directing, and managing all activities of the City Council Communications & Community Engagement, which includes formulating, directing, and supervising the flow of information to promote and enhance communication between the public, Mobile City Council, and associated departments. Work is performed in accordance with established guidelines and procedures under the general direction of the City Council President or other senior management official as assigned. Supervision is exercised over professional, clerical or technical staff and contractors.
